【PHPStream_*系列函数_php技巧】教程文章相关的互联网学习教程文章

关于php的printf系列函数的文章进行排错,虽已100%测试过。【图】

字符相关:%s - 对应的变量双引号"中的值按照原样的内容插入到原字符串对应的%s符号位置。%c - 参考百度百科->标准ASCII表相当于chr函数,可以接受整型或者字符串整型,但只能接受十进制(64~127)、Dec字段、的ASCII值,然后插入原字符串中。数字相关:%d - 对应的变量是个整数或者字符串整数,它会按原样内容插入到原字符串对应的%d符号位置。%f - 对应的变量是本地载取的浮点数,然后插入到原字符串对应的%f符号位置。%F - 对应...

IE系列浏览器不能兼容jQuery版的change如何解决,有代码,求指点

jQuery(function(){jQuery("#upload").change(function(){jQuery('#uploadForm').submit();}) }) 在ff 和chrome下都能触发事件,但是IE仍然无动于衷回复内容:jQuery(function(){jQuery("#upload").change(function(){jQuery('#uploadForm').submit();}) }) 在ff 和chrome下都能触发事件,但是IE仍然无动于衷用.onhttps://api.jquery.com/on/$("#test").on('change', function() {alert('ok'); });

javascript-jQuery('#confirm').removeAttr('disabled');这样的写法不能兼容IE系列,请给出兼容任何浏览器写法?

jQuery('#confirm').removeAttr('disabled');回复内容:jQuery(#confirm).removeAttr(disabled);jQuery(#confirm).attr(disabled,false);$(this).prop('disabled', false); 1、jQuery(#confirm).attr(disabled,false); 2、jQuery(#confirm)[0].disabled = false;

Phalcon的escape系列函数会把中文也给转义掉?

Phalcon又碰到坑了, Phalcon的escape系列函数会把中文给转义掉,比如我要把字符串里的js script转义掉,用escape_js, 确实把js转义掉了,但是它把我的中文也都转义,请教怎么解决?我现在只能很low的写这个:str_replace("script", "被SQL注入了,请联系管理员", $content);回复内容:Phalcon又碰到坑了, Phalcon的escape系列函数会把中文给转义掉,比如我要把字符串里的js script转义掉,用escape_js, 确实把js转义掉了,但是它...

使用ob系列函数实现PHP网站页面静态化_PHP【图】

将PHP的执行页面预先转换成HTML,是所谓的PHP静态化方法之一。 其他还有模板替换法,opcache等方法。 静态化的作用: 提高网站的响应速度,降低服务器的负载; 用于搜索引擎的SEO; 利用PHP输出buffer直接写成html,定时后台定时扫一遍网站,是比较容易实现的网页静态化。 静态化之前:<?php for($i=0;$i<1000;$i++){echo "bull"; } ?> 静态化:<?php ob_start(); for($i=0;$i<1000;$i++){echo "bull"; } $str = ob_get_contents()...

在NT系列OS中模块化安装PHP_PHP

在各种网络编程语言中。PHP以其简单易学、功能强大吸引了众多编程爱好者。然而PHP的安装却成为许多初学者面前的拦路虎。下面我来给大家较为详细的介绍一种在微软Windows 2000/XP平台下以模块化方式安装PHP及常用模块的方法。   一、基础知识 在介绍前,请各位先了解一些PHP安装的基础知识。PHP有 CGI 和模块化两种不同的安装方式。 用 CGI 方式安装的PHP,在每次解析PHP脚本时,服务器都会产生一个临时的PHP解析器(进程)来解析P...

ob_*系列函数的使用_PHP【代码】

用PHP控制用户的浏览器--ob_*系列函数的使用 Output Control 函数可以让你自由控制脚本中数据的输出。它非常地有用,特别是对于:当你想在数据已经输出后,再输出文件头的情况。输出控制函数不对使用 header() 或 setcookie(), 发送的文件头信息产生影响,只对那些类似于 echo() 和 PHP 代码的数据块有作用。 我们先举一个简单的例子,让大家对Output Control有一个大致的印象: Example 1. ob_start(); //打开缓冲区 echo "Hellon...

PHPLIBTemplate入门系列

在PHP程序里,我们常常会把"公用代码"或"公用部分"写进一个文件里,前者象我们的系统配置文件,比如config.php,或者公共函数都写入一个functions.php文件里;后者象一个站点都需要用到的页面头部,尾部.这样做的好处是可以很方便的维护站点,而如果这个公用部分要有所改动,无需再去改每一个页面,大大减少了我们的工作量. PHPLIB Template入门系列 - 4 模板嵌套【楼 主】 在PHP程序里,我们常常会把"公用代码"或"公用部分"写进一个文件里,...

okphp系列产品的多个漏洞_PHP

本文作者:SuperHei文章性质:原创发布日期:2005-08-14 程序描叙OKPHP是由www.okphp.com开发一套专业的网站管理系统,目前产品包括:Okphp CMS, Okphp BBS,Okphp BLOG。由于对变量的过滤不严密及密码认证不严,导致sql注射,xss,隐藏变量post攻击从跨权限操作。 漏洞攻击 1、SQl注射及xss“几乎” 存在于各个变量里,如:forum.php http://www.xxx.com/forum.php?action=view_forum&forum_id={sql} http://cn.okphp.com/forum....

攻克CakePHP系列三表单数据增删改_PHP【图】

这里声明一点,上例中不小心把数据库表中lastupd字段错打成lastudp,本例子予以更正。 除上诉字段数据库与上例一致。 工程仍沿用上例,如下图:代码依次为: database.php:与上例一致。 companies_controller.php: class CompaniesController extends AppController { var $name = 'Companies'; function index() { $this->set('companies', $this->Company->findAll()); } function view($id = null) { $this->Company->id = $...

攻克CakePHP系列一连接MySQL数据库_PHP【图】

先阅读这个http://www.bitsCN.com/article/16244.htm接下来将一步一步对这个框架进行说明。 首先是下载框架:官方主页:http://cakephp.org/下载地址:http://cakeforge.org/frs/?group_id=23&release_id=428官方文档:http://book.cakephp.org/view/305/The-Manual第三方介绍:http://www.1x3x.net/cakephp/这里选择稳定版本1.1.20.7692下载cake_1.1.20.7692.zip文件并解压,如下图所示建立工程。 直接运行:http://localhost/cak...

攻克CakePHP系列二表单数据显示_PHP【图】

首先建立数据库cake_ext,并执行如下sql文: CREATE TABLE `companies` ( `id` int(11) NOT NULL auto_increment, `company` varchar(50) NOT NULL, `price` decimal(8,2) NOT NULL, `change` decimal(8,2) NOT NULL, `lastudp` date NOT NULL, PRIMARY KEY (`id`) ) ENGINE=MyISAM AUTO_INCREMENT=8 DEFAULT CHARSET=utf8; -- ---------------------------- -- Records -- ---------------------------- INSERT INTO `compa...

PHP字符截取解决中文的截取问题,不用mb系列_PHP

代码如下:function Cut_string($string, $start ,$sublen, $extstring='...', $code = 'UTF-8') {//Cut_string开始 if($code == 'UTF-8') { $pa = "/[\x01-\x7f]|[\xc2-\xdf][\x80-\xbf]|\xe0[\xa0-\xbf][\x80-\xbf]|[\xe1-\xef][\x80-\xbf][\x80-\xbf]|\xf0[\x90-\xbf][\x80-\xbf][\x80-\xbf]|[\xf1-\xf7][\x80-\xbf][\x80-\xbf][\x80-\xbf]/"; preg_match_all($pa, $string, $t_string); if(count($t_string[0]) - $start > $sub...

PHP字符串函数系列之nl2br(),在字符串中的每个新行(n)之前_PHP

nl2br()定义和用法 nl2br() 函数在字符串中的每个新行 (\n) 之前插入 HTML 换行符 ()。 语法 nl2br(string)参数 描述 string 必需。规定要检查的字符串。 例子 代码如下:echo nl2br("One line.\nAnother line."); ?> 输出: One line. Another line.HTML 代码: One line. Another line.

PHP系列学习之日期函数使用介绍_PHP

介绍   PHP是一门非常令人惊奇的语言。它足够强大(最大的博客(wordpress)的核心语言),它足够广泛(运行在最大社交网站facebook上),它足够简单(作为初学者首选入门语言)。在低成本的机器上运行良好。而且php语言有很多非常不错的服务器套件(如WAMP和MAMP),很方便的安装在你的机器上。PHP有非常丰富的库资源,便于开发者很容易的处理一些业务。由于我们在项目中与日期接触最多,所以今天就从日期函数入手学习。 举一个简...